Mites inhabiting soil heavy infested with the land snail , monacha cartusiana (muller) in abou-kabeer district, sharkia governorate, egypt were surveyed during two successive years (9nov. to june: 2009 – 10 &2010-11). the collected mites were 18 species belonging to 16 genera, 16 families and 3 sub order of the sub-class acari. of the collected mites, uroobovella (fascuropoda) marginata (koch) (uropodidae: gamasida) inhabits the snail leading to the snail death within about 2 weeks also, the mite galumna flabillifera hammer (galumnidae: oribatida) penetrate the eggs of the same snail leading to a secondary infection with some pathogenic fungi which rapidly developed and finally leads to the death of those eggs.
